Создание домашнего сервера: как собрать идеальную систему за разумные деньги

Введение в мир домашних серверов

С развитием технологий всё больше людей задумываются о создании собственного домашнего сервера. Это может быть отличным решением как для хранения данных, так и для запуска различных приложений. В этой статье мы рассмотрим, как собрать мощный и эффективный сервер, не потратив при этом целое состояние.

Что нужно для сборки сервера?

Чтобы создать домашний сервер, вам понадобятся несколько ключевых компонентов. Рассмотрим их подробнее:

  • Оперативная память: Минимум две планки, чтобы обеспечить быструю обработку данных.
  • Графическая карта: Например, серверная Tesla V100, которая обеспечит отличную производительность.
  • Корпус: Вместо стандартного корпуса можно использовать открытую раму, что упростит доступ к компонентам.
  • Переходники питания и кабели: Не забудьте о необходимых переходниках и SATA-кабелях для подключения устройств.

Планирование и проектирование

Перед тем как приступить к сборке, важно правильно спланировать проект. Определите, какие задачи будет выполнять ваш сервер. Это может быть хранение данных, запуск виртуальных машин или разработка программного обеспечения. Составьте список необходимых технологий и инструментов, которые вам понадобятся для реализации вашего проекта.

Программирование и тестирование

После сборки оборудования пришло время заняться программированием. Разработка может потребовать изучения новых языков и технологий. Важно провести тестирование вашего кода и убедиться, что всё работает как задумано. Используйте различные методики тестирования, чтобы убедиться в надежности вашей системы.

Преодоление ограничений

На пути к успеху вы можете столкнуться с различными ограничениями, такими как лимиты на использование ресурсов или технологии. Важно уметь адаптироваться и находить решения. Например, если вы столкнулись с нехваткой токенов в API, попробуйте оптимизировать свой код или использовать альтернативные методы.

Заключение

Создание домашнего сервера — это увлекательный и полезный проект, который может значительно улучшить ваши навыки и расширить возможности. Главное — подходить к делу с энтузиазмом и не бояться экспериментировать. Ваша система может стать мощным инструментом для выполнения различных задач, и вы сможете гордиться тем, что создали её сами.

📌 Мнение редакции

Статья демонстрирует, как DIY-подход к инфраструктуре размывает границы между hobbyist-проектами и реальным DevOps. Главное здесь не столько техспеки компонентов, сколько идея: домашний сервер становится полигоном для экспериментов с ML, виртуализацией и микросервисами без облачных счетов.

🇷🇺 Для российского рынка:

В РФ и СНГ такие проекты особенно актуальны с учётом ограничений на иностранные сервисы — домашняя инфраструктура даёт полный контроль над данными. Российские разработчики и стартапы могут использовать это как базу для локальных решений в AI и обработке данных без зависимости от западных платформ.